Transaction 16912e70b841c625a269b265b4d5dcf09e771f82f99bd7760378867d6fcb5938

1 Input
2 Outputs
  • 16912e70b841c625a269b265b4d5dcf09e771f82f99bd7760378867d6fcb5938:0
  • value  619336
    address  3K4EmFxwKnhPpZ93DJD4YdSSqyrNrmSv6M
  • 16912e70b841c625a269b265b4d5dcf09e771f82f99bd7760378867d6fcb5938:1
  • value  28212143
    address  bc1qj80myuqnvsecs33qpzyn9c4hmzxs6533wjuuuy